BASEBALL Team Experienced Busy Schedule SENIOR LETTERMEN: Eli Rakas, Rex Speerhas, Chuck Kelker, .lohn Petchel, Tom Smith, Ron Misorski, Keith McGaHick, Chuck Barrickman, Joe Pillar. LOYAL FANS boosted the spirits of the team even though they were few in number. Miss Horn was often found among the faithful. Under Mr. Mike Hornick, new head coach, the baseball team im- proved its record this year. With six returning lettermen and three new ones, the team went on to finish fourth in Section 4 competi- tion. Highlighting the season was the defeat of Midland, along with the 2-1 loss at Center. Leading batter was Don Traylor with an average of .4l0. Ron Misor- ski was named Western Beaver Boosteris Most Valuable Player. Since, for the first time, golf had been changed from a spring to a fall sport, many more of our boys had a chance to play baseball this year. THE RIGHT BAT often means the differ- ence between a hit or an out so John Petchel and Don Taylor select theirs carefully. 119
